Quick

 

Troubleshooting

 

Guide

 

 

Check

 

these

 

items

 

before

 

calling

 

for

 

service

 

PROBLEM:

 

POSSIBLE

 

CAUSE

 

/

 

SOULTIONS:

 

Unit

 

does

 

not

 

run

 

 

Electrical

 

circuit

 

is

 

not

 

110

120V

 

60Hz.

 

 

The

 

power

 

cord

 

is

 

not

 

plugged

 

in.

 

 

No

 

power

 

at

 

electrical

 

outlet.

 

Check

 

to

 

make

 

sure

 

breaker

 

is

 

not

 

tripped

 

or

 

fuse

 

is

 

not

 

blown.

 

Additionally,

 

make

 

sure

 

unit

 

is

 

not

 

plugged

 

into

 

a

 

Ground

 

Fault

 

Circuit

 

Interrupter

 

(GFCI)

 

type

 

of

 

outlet.

  

Unit

 

does

 

not

 

maintain

 

at

 

the

 

proper

 

temperature

 

 

Check

 

the

 

room

 

temperature.

  

We

 

recommend

 

the

 

refrigerator

 

or

 

freezer

 

should

 

be

 

placed

 

in

 

the

 

air

 

conditioned

 

room

 

between

 

65°F

 

to

 

85°F.

  

If

 

the

 

room

 

temp

 

is

 

too

 

warm,

 

the

 

refrigerator

 

or

 

freezer

 

may

 

not

 

be

 

able

 

to

 

maintain

 

the

 

interior

 

temp

 

at

 

proper

 

range.

   

 

Door

 

is

 

not

 

closed

 

properly.

 

 

Amount

 

of

 

stored

 

product

 

is

 

overloaded.

 

 

Product

 

replacements

 

are

 

pushed

 

against

 

rear

 

wall

 

or

 

interrupted

 

the

 

proper

 

refrigerator

 

air

 

circulation.

  

For

 

the

 

proper

 

air

 

circulation,

 

place

 

the

 

products

 

evenly

 

on

 

each

 

shelf.

  

Do

 

not

 

push

 

against

 

the

 

refrigerator’s

 

rear

 

or

 

side

 

walls.

 

 

Evaporator

 

is

 

blocked

 

by

 

frost

 

or

 

ice.

  

Remove

 

the

 

products,

 

unplug

 

the

 

refrigerator

 

or

 

freezer

 

power,

 

and

 

allow

 

the

 

unit

 

to

 

defrost.

  

If

 

the

 

problem

 

still

 

exists,

 

call

 

for

 

service.

  

 

3

rd

 

party

 

thermometer

 

is

 

placed

 

incorrectly.

 

For

 

proper

 

temperature

 

monitoring,

 

the

 

thermometer

 

should

 

be

 

place

 

in

 

the

 

middle

 

of

 

refrigerator.

 

 

PLEASE

 

NOTE

!

  

Prior

 

to

 

shipment,

 

each

 

refrigerator

 

and

 

freezer

 

has

 

been

 

calibrated

 

and

 

tested

 

at

 

proper

 

temperature

 

range.

 

Appliance

 

runs

 

too

 

long

 

 

Prolong

 

door

 

openings.

 

 

Control

 

set

 

too

 

cold.

 

 

Room

 

temperature

 

is

 

high

 

which

 

will

 

make

 

the

 

unit

 

work

 

harder

 

to

 

keep

 

cool.

  

Temperature

 

of

 

external

 

wall

 

surface

 

is

 

warm

 

 

The

 

exterior

 

walls

 

can

 

be

 

as

 

much

 

as

 

30

 

degrees

 

warmer

 

than

 

room

 

temperature

 

due

 

to

 

the

 

embedded

 

condenser

 

coils.

 

This

 

is

 

normal

 

when

 

the

 

unit

 

is

 

operating.
